Problems cause by harmonics
- Malfunction of precision control
- Capacitor overloading and failures
- High current in neutral conductorsl
- Excitation of network resonancel
- Damage to sensitive equipment
- Overheating of transformer, motor and cables
- Frequent tripping of circuit breakers
